The TC4425MJA is designed to drive MOSFETs and IGBTs in various applications. It operates by receiving an input control signal (IN) and generating corresponding high-side (HO) and low-side (LO) output signals to drive the power devices. The IC's internal circuitry ensures fast switching speed, efficient power transfer, and protection against faults such as short-circuits and thermal overloads.
The TC4425MJA is commonly used in the following applications:
In motor control systems, the TC4425MJA enables precise control of motor speed and direction. In switching power supplies, it facilitates efficient power conversion. LED lighting drivers benefit from its high-speed switching capability. Solenoid and relay drivers utilize its reliable and fast switching characteristics. Lastly, audio amplifiers employ the TC4425MJA for driving power transistors.
